Nashik-based astrologer Ashok Kharat was at the center of a massive leak involving hacked CCTV footage of sexual acts. The scandal deepened when it was reported that the videos were still being sold on the dark web and encrypted messaging apps like Telegram for ₹15 to ₹50. The Maharashtra Cyber Cell confirmed that the videos were removed from 170 pornographic websites and filed an FIR against Kharat. The case raised serious concerns about how easily surveillance systems can be weaponized for blackmail. indian mms scandals 12 new

The legal framework, with punishments under Sections 67 and 67A of the IT Act and Section 66E for privacy violations, exists but is often inadequate to address the rapid and anonymous spread of content on encrypted platforms like WhatsApp and Telegram. Furthermore, the rise of AI deepfakes has created a new frontier in digital crime, where a person's face can be superimposed onto explicit content without their knowledge or consent. The technology to create such content is becoming increasingly accessible, while the legal and technical ability to detect and remove it lags behind. (TikTok, Reels, YouTube Shorts

The ease with which deepfakes can now be created—requiring only a few minutes of processing—poses an unprecedented threat. As one expert noted, the average viewer cannot distinguish synthetic footage from real recordings, especially when videos spread through private chats. This reality has given rise to a new kind of digital trap: scammers now create fake “full version” videos to lure users into clicking malicious links, leading to device hacking and financial fraud.
